Questions concernant les mémoires cache
Résolu/Fermé
nyx.
Messages postés
28
Date d'inscription
lundi 22 mai 2017
Statut
Membre
Dernière intervention
29 juin 2017
-
Modifié le 23 juin 2017 à 19:51
nyx. Messages postés 28 Date d'inscription lundi 22 mai 2017 Statut Membre Dernière intervention 29 juin 2017 - 24 juin 2017 à 18:32
nyx. Messages postés 28 Date d'inscription lundi 22 mai 2017 Statut Membre Dernière intervention 29 juin 2017 - 24 juin 2017 à 18:32
A voir également:
- Questions concernant les mémoires cache
- Appel caché - Guide
- Copie caché - Guide
- En informatique, les informations sont codées par des 0 et des 1, appelés bits. un bit correspond à un espace mémoire. parmi les séquences ci-dessous, lesquelles occupent le moins d'espace en mémoire ? - Forum Programmation
- Clear dns cache - Guide
- C'est quoi le cache d'une application - Guide
1 réponse
jee pee
Messages postés
40678
Date d'inscription
mercredi 2 mai 2007
Statut
Modérateur
Dernière intervention
14 janvier 2025
9 492
Modifié le 23 juin 2017 à 21:12
Modifié le 23 juin 2017 à 21:12
Bonjour,
De base une mémoire cache sert de tampon intermédiaire pour aller plus vite.
Les mémoires cache du processeur servent en intermédiaire entre la ram et le processeur. On y stocke les instructions à executer et les données en entrée/sortie. Les mémoires cache du processeur sont nettement plus rapides en échange que la ram du pc donc elle alimentent plus vite de processeur.
La mémoire cache du disque sert elle en tampon entre les lectures/écritures sur disque. On écrit de la ram vers le cache disque, et l’écriture est validée dès quelle est dans le cache, alors que physiquement elle va se faire sur disque un peu plus tard. En lecture, quand tu demandes un secteur, la lecture va en lire plusieurs qui sont proches, supposant que tu vas demander d'autres lectures positionnées dans le voisinage. Si tu as besoin de ces secteurs lus en anticipation, cela ne nécessitera pas une réelle lecture, c'est déjà fait.
Les caches c'est en mémoire. Un logiciel comme ccleaner lui effectue le ménage sur des fichiers. Windows, et tous les logiciels créent des fichiers de travail qui s'accumulent, ccleaner fait le ménage.
(Aucune idée sur le réglage du cache processeur).
cdlt
un étranger, c'est un ami qu'on n'a pas encore rencontré.
De base une mémoire cache sert de tampon intermédiaire pour aller plus vite.
Les mémoires cache du processeur servent en intermédiaire entre la ram et le processeur. On y stocke les instructions à executer et les données en entrée/sortie. Les mémoires cache du processeur sont nettement plus rapides en échange que la ram du pc donc elle alimentent plus vite de processeur.
La mémoire cache du disque sert elle en tampon entre les lectures/écritures sur disque. On écrit de la ram vers le cache disque, et l’écriture est validée dès quelle est dans le cache, alors que physiquement elle va se faire sur disque un peu plus tard. En lecture, quand tu demandes un secteur, la lecture va en lire plusieurs qui sont proches, supposant que tu vas demander d'autres lectures positionnées dans le voisinage. Si tu as besoin de ces secteurs lus en anticipation, cela ne nécessitera pas une réelle lecture, c'est déjà fait.
Les caches c'est en mémoire. Un logiciel comme ccleaner lui effectue le ménage sur des fichiers. Windows, et tous les logiciels créent des fichiers de travail qui s'accumulent, ccleaner fait le ménage.
(Aucune idée sur le réglage du cache processeur).
cdlt
un étranger, c'est un ami qu'on n'a pas encore rencontré.
24 juin 2017 à 17:10
Par contre je n'ai pas trop compris pour la mémoire, qu'est ce qui disparait quand on éteint un pc ? Je croyais que c'était le cache..
24 juin 2017 à 17:25
ce n'est pas le cas des fichiers temporaires (le cache du navigateur ce n'est pas en mémoire, ce sont des fichiers), eux ne disparaissent pas à l’arrêt du pc, c'est un logiciel comme ccleaner qui fait le ménage dans ces fichiers
Modifié le 24 juin 2017 à 18:33
Merci beaucoup pour tes explications !
Bonne soirée !